PROVO, Utah (AP) - Charles Abouo's double-double placed BYU to an easy 92-60 victory over Longwood on Friday night.
Abouo achieved game bests of 19 points and 16 rebounds to lead the Cougars (2-1).
Noah Hartsock scored 18 points for BYU, Stephen Rogers added 17 and Damarcus Harrison had 11. Anson Winder had a game-high five assists.

Antwan Carter hit 8 of 12 shots and scored 18 points for the Lancers (1-2), their only double-figure scorer.
Longwood started quickly and held an early six-point lead. But the Cougars regrouped and established a 35-29 halftime advantage.
The second half was all BYU as it outscored Longwood 57-31, at one point leading by 32.
All 11 players scored for the Cougars, who shot 55 percent (32 of 58). They also made 58 percent of their 3-pointers (15 of 26).
